3.2 配置思路
本例中的一个源端口和两个目的端口都位于同一台设备上,所以应优先考虑采用本地端口镜像方 式。但一个本地镜像组内不允许有两个目的端口,所以需配置两个本地镜像组,而一个源端口又 不能同时属于两个本地镜像组,所以此方式无法实现本例的需求。 在这种情况下,可借助二层远程端口镜像的反射端口方式实现需求:利用反射端口会在远程镜像 VLAN 中广播镜像报文的原理,将两个目的端口都加入远程镜像 VLAN 即可。

3 多个目的端口配置举例
3.1 组网需求
如 图 1 所示,用户有两台监控分析设备,一台是分析仪,另一台是IDS(Intrusion Detection System,入侵检测系统)设备。用户希望能对来自互联网的流量同时进行分析和入侵检测。本组 网中的Device设备不支持一个端口被多个本地镜像组用作源端口。 图1 多个目的端口配置组网图

3.4 验证配置
用户在两台监控分析设备上可以同时收到来自互联网的流量,镜像功能生效。这样,用户就可以 对互联网的流量分别进行综合分析和入侵检测了。
